Pressure Setting
It is recomended that the Auto function remain active whenever possible. If Pressure Setting is
manually adjusted always perform a Bottoming Out Test as details below.
Bottoming Out Test
¥
Check system is in alternation mode by ensuring the indicator above the Alternate button
is illuminated, and that one set of air cells is inflated while the other set is deflated.
You may need to unzip the cover to feel the cells for inflation.
¥
With the patient lying supine, unzip one side of the top cover just past sacral region (lower
spine).
¥
Slide your hand underneath the patient and feel for a deflated cell under the patient’s lower
spine. The inner static cell will remain inflated, however your hand should easily slide between
patient and base.
¥
If your hand can pass under the patient, then patient is adequately suspended. If not, manually
adjust pressure to ‘firmer’ and wait at least one cycle (12 minutes) for pressure to increase before
repeating the test.
If manual pressure adjustment fails, press Max Inflate to force mattress to full inflation.
Wait at least one cycle (12 minutes) for pressure to reach maximum pressure, then press
Alternate to return to an alternation cycle. Wait at least one more cycle (12 minutes)
for pressure to increase before repeating the test.
We recommend repeating the Bottoming Out test at least
12 minutes after any manual pressure readjustment.
